In view of massive outbreak of COVID-19 pandemic, and the need of ensuring social distancing and pursuant to the General Circular numbers 14/2020, 17/2020 and 20/2020 dated April 08, 2020, April 13, 2020 and May 05, 2020 respectively issued by the Ministry of Corporate Affairs (MCA) and Circular number SEBI/HO/CFD/CMD1/CIR/P/2020/79 dated May 12, 2020 issued by the Securities and Exchange Board of India (SEBI) (hereinafter collectively referred to as “the Circulars”), companies are allowed to hold AGM through VC, without the physical presence of members at a common venue. Hence, in compliance with the Circulars, the AGM of the Company is being held through VC/OAVM.
-
A member entitled to attend and vote at the AGM is entitled to appoint a proxy to attend and vote on his / her behalf and the proxy need not be a member of the Company. Since the AGM is being held in accordance with the Circulars through VC, the facility for appointment of proxies by the members will not be available for this 12[th] AGM and hence, the Attendance slip and Proxy form are not annexed to this Notice.

Members are requested to note that, dividends if not encashed for a consecutive period of 7 years from the date of transfer to Unpaid Dividend Account of the Company, are liable to be transferred to the Investor Education and Protection Fund (IEPF). The shares in respect of such unclaimed dividends are also liable to be transferred to the demat account of the IEPF Authority. In view of this, Members are requested to claim their dividends from the Company, within the stipulated timeline. Members can correspond with the Registrar and Share Transfer Agent as mentioned above or the Company Secretary at the Company’s registered office to claim their dividends that remain unclaimed. SCRUTINISER’S REPORT AND DECLARATION OF RESULTS
-
a. The Scrutiniser shall, after the conclusion of e voting at the AGM, first scrutinise the votes cast vide e-voting at the AGM and thereafter shall, unblock the votes cast through remote e-voting. The Scrutiniser shall submit a Consolidated Scrutiniser’s Report of the total votes cast in favour or against, not later than 48 (forty-eight) hours of the conclusion of the AGM, to the Chairman or a person authorised by him in writing, who shall countersign the same and declare the result of the voting forthwith.
-
b. The results declared along with the Scrutiniser’s Report shall be placed on the Company’s website www. pspprojects.com and on the website of NSDL i.e. www. evoting.nsdl.com. The results shall simultaneously be submitted to BSE Limited and National Stock Exchange of India Limited, where the shares of the Company are listed.

The Board on the recommendation of the Audit Committee has approved the re-appointment and remuneration of the Cost Auditors to conduct the audit of the Cost records of the Company for the financial year ending March 31, 2021 at a remuneration of ` 80,000 /- (Rupees Eighty Thousand Only) (same as immediately preceding financial year) plus applicable taxes and reimbursement of out of pocket expenses at actuals, if any, incurred in connection with the audit.
In accordance with the provisions of section 148 of the Act read with the Companies (Audit and Auditors) Rules 2014, the remuneration payable to the Cost Auditors has to be ratified by the shareholders of the Company.
Accordingly, the board of directors recommends the passing an Ordinary Resolution as set forth in Item no. 6 of the Notice for ratification of the remuneration payable to the Cost Auditors for the Financial Year ending March 31, 2021.
